How can leaders ensure that decentralized teams maintain a sense of unity and cohesion despite physical distance and potential cultural differences?

Communication
Leaders can ensure decentralized teams maintain unity and cohesion by fostering open communication channels, promoting a shared vision and goals, and encouraging team members to build relationships and trust. Providing opportunities for virtual team-building activities, regular check-ins, and acknowledging and celebrating individual and team achievements can also help create a sense of belonging and connection across distances and cultural differences. Additionally, establishing clear roles, responsibilities, and expectations, as well as implementing effective collaboration tools and technology, can enhance coordination and collaboration within decentralized teams.
